引言
在当今医学领域,精准医疗已成为趋势。这种个性化的治疗方法基于对个体遗传信息的深入理解,旨在为患者提供最合适的治疗方案。在这一进程中,生物医学统计扮演着至关重要的角色。本文将探讨生物医学统计在精准医疗中的关键作用,并通过具体实例来展示其如何帮助医学研究者揭示数海奥秘。
生物医学统计的定义与重要性
定义
生物医学统计是统计学的一个分支,它运用统计方法对生物医学数据进行收集、整理、分析和解释。这些数据包括疾病的发生率、治疗效果、遗传变异等。
重要性
- 数据驱动决策:在精准医疗中,大量的生物医学数据需要进行分析,生物医学统计提供了一套科学的方法来处理这些数据,为临床决策提供依据。
- 提高研究效率:通过生物医学统计,研究者可以有效地识别数据中的关键变量,从而提高研究的效率和准确性。
- 优化治疗方案:生物医学统计有助于揭示个体差异,为不同患者提供个性化的治疗方案。
生物医学统计在精准医疗中的应用
1. 遗传变异分析
遗传变异是导致疾病的重要因素。生物医学统计可以帮助研究者分析遗传数据,识别与疾病相关的基因变异。
# 示例:使用Python进行遗传变异分析
import pandas as pd
from scipy import stats
# 假设我们有一个包含遗传数据的DataFrame
data = pd.DataFrame({
'Genetic Marker': ['Marker1', 'Marker2', 'Marker3'],
'Disease Status': [1, 0, 1],
'Genotype': ['AA', 'GG', 'CC']
})
# 进行卡方检验
chi2, p, dof, expected = stats.chi2_contingency(data[['Disease Status', 'Genotype']])
print("Chi-squared test result:", chi2, p, dof, expected)
2. 药物反应预测
通过分析患者的基因型与药物反应之间的关系,生物医学统计可以帮助预测患者对某种药物的反应。
# 示例:使用R进行药物反应预测
library(Hmisc)
# 假设我们有一个包含患者基因型、药物类型和反应的DataFrame
data <- data.frame(
Genotype = c('AA', 'GG', 'CC'),
Drug = c('DrugA', 'DrugB', 'DrugC'),
Response = c('Positive', 'Negative', 'Positive')
)
# 进行Logistic回归分析
model <- glm(Response ~ Genotype + Drug, data = data, family = binomial)
summary(model)
3. 疾病风险评估
生物医学统计可以用于分析疾病风险因素,帮助医生评估患者患病的可能性。
# 示例:使用Python进行疾病风险评估
import numpy as np
from sklearn.linear_model import LogisticRegression
# 假设我们有一个包含风险因素的DataFrame
data = np.array([[1, 2, 3], [4, 5, 6], [7, 8, 9]])
# 使用Logistic回归进行分类
model = LogisticRegression()
model.fit(data, [0, 1, 0])
# 预测新数据的分类
new_data = np.array([[2, 3, 4]])
prediction = model.predict(new_data)
print("Predicted class:", prediction)
4. 精准医疗方案的制定
生物医学统计在制定精准医疗方案中起着关键作用。通过对患者数据的分析,研究者可以识别出最适合患者的治疗方案。
结论
生物医学统计在精准医疗中扮演着至关重要的角色。通过对遗传变异、药物反应、疾病风险评估等方面的分析,生物医学统计有助于揭示数海奥秘,为患者提供个性化的治疗方案。随着大数据和人工智能技术的不断发展,生物医学统计在精准医疗领域的应用前景将更加广阔。
